Transaction bf2e106633fe156225cfa3e6670d7002ec95dc189e29056f659eff4d7ec244ef
1 Input
1 Output
-
bf2e106633fe156225cfa3e6670d7002ec95dc189e29056f659eff4d7ec244ef:0
- value
- 161673
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 968819ff9d81bd76d05b7b432d44d848195cc2ae OP_EQUAL
- address
- 3FQxKpXbFG7pgvy7jyFQF9ZN3wTJ6tZ9qN